# Gristmill Environments

Gristmill runs in three environments: dev, staging, prod. Each has its own connection pooler in front of the primary database; pools are sized per environment and never shared. Credentials rotate monthly via the vault job. Prod pool changes require a change ticket and security sign-off. Staging mirrors prod topology at half scale. The prod pooler currently runs with these values.

deployment values, yagef-yawip:
ELIOX_PIN=5303
ELIOX_METRICS_HOST=metrics.eliox.paliqworks.corp
ELIOX_LOG_LEVEL=error
ELIOX_TENANT=praiel

Meeting notes — transport briefing, 14 May

Discussed the crate of survey instruments bound for the Pellham ridge site. Theodolites calibrated Tuesday; crate sealed and weatherproofed. Coordinator to schedule a morning run to avoid the gravel road after rain. Driver carries the calibration certificates, not the site office. Hand-over instruction for the courier follows below.

handover note for yawig-tagug: the ralael eliion courier leaves the ulaax frair olidor ledger at gate 3456 under passcode 367212

We license the Poolhurst connection pooler for the Marrowbank billing databases. Reviewer: check that max pool size stays at 50 per replica; Corvidale's defaults are 200 and have caused connection exhaustion twice. Their v3.2 release changed idle-timeout semantics — confirm our override still applies. Contract renews next quarter; flag any new dependency pins before then. Do not accept vendor patches outside the signed release channel. For contract or licensing questions about Poolhurst, use the vendor liaison mailbox.

escalation mailbox, yahif-kahop: norax.aldion.quenath@ordinhq.example

**Alert: InventoryReconcileMismatch (warning).** The nightly Coppervale reconciliation job found stock counts diverging between the warehouse ledger and the storefront cache beyond the 0.5% tolerance. Usually harmless (late-arriving returns), but worth a look since mismatches can mask unauthorized adjustments — hence the security routing. Don't re-run the job manually; it's idempotent but slow. Triage steps and the audit query live on the page below.

runbook for tagug-hafog: https://jira.lumiclabs.internal/projects/pages/pages/9773c0d8